Output 8db16f03b308a1ae1f623cc808d93a73b3f55b0638d3fa249b17bfc1d2311962:0

value
1212789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4c3072ecb37651a1c04523625ea92877bec4ed OP_EQUAL
address
3EUqo83CGLkBtDxDgKv1msh9tJ266Yuaos
transaction
8db16f03b308a1ae1f623cc808d93a73b3f55b0638d3fa249b17bfc1d2311962
confirmations
345400
spent
true